American Composers Orchestra (ACO) announces its complete 2017-2018 season, Dreamscapes, under the leadership of Artistic Director Derek Bermel, Music Director George Manahan, and President Edward Yim, featuring ten world, U.S., and New York premieres by a diverse set of composers. ACO continues its concerts at Carnegie Hall's Zankel Hall (December 8, 2017 and April 6, 2018) while expanding its presence in New York to include performances at Jazz at Lincoln Center (November 7, 2017) and as part of the 2018 PROTOTYPE Festival (January 12-14, 2018). ACO continues to take its commitment to fostering new work beyond the stage in its annual Underwood New Music Readings (June 21 and 22, 2018) for emerging composers, now in its 27th year, and through EarShot, the National Orchestra Composition Discovery Network, which brings the Readings experience to orchestras across the country.

Just as Stephen Flaherty and Lynn Ahrens's 1999 musical RAGTIME traverses numerous locales on the East Coast and spans the years from 1906-1914, so too does director Scott Weinstein's dynamic staging make full use of The Den Theatre's Heath Mainstage. In Griffin Theatre Company's production, Weinstein's in-the-round staging often has actors dispersed among the audience (indeed, a handful of performers appeared right in front and me and even made eye contact during the performance). While this is an intimate production of a sweeping musical, this genius device lends RAGTIME the grand air it commands. The closeness of the action also lends pathos to this story of three American families-one white and privileged, one black, and one immigrant-as they navigate a changing country at the beginning of the twentieth century.

Good Nature Organic Lawn Care Founder, Alec McClennan is making a difference across the country by creating resources for families to attain safer outdoor living spaces with his first book 'A Beautiful Lawn Organically.'
Alec McClennan started out as many of us do in biology class, wondering how the information about plants and chemicals would ever apply to him. However, the Chagrin Falls, OH native who once touted his football helmet everyday recently swapped it out for a pen and paper to write about his other passion, organic lawn care, with his first book titled A Beautiful Lawn Organically.
'There are so many beautiful green lawns with signs posted across the front that read, 'Caution Keep Children and Pets Off', but we all know how well kids and pets listen when it's the first nice day outside and all they want to do is roll in the grass. I wrote my new book so that I can help educate families about just how easy it is to still have that same beautiful lawn, but also have a lawn that is safer, because for me, especially as a parent, that's even more important,' explains McClennan.
A Beautiful Lawn Organically is an easy-to-understand book highlighting options that readers can use to create a safer outdoor environment for their families & pets allowing them the peace of mind to 'keep on the grass.' The book offers a multi-faceted approach of instructional measures as well as identification methods to maintain a beautiful lawn without the use of chemicals. McClennan hopes his book will teach readers about the many alternatives to chemicals in hopes that it can keep families safe.
The book is organized into four parts. The first part discusses how to diagnose and correct traditional lawn problems such as poor soil, heavy thatch, weeds, lawn disease and pests. Part two of the book helps the reader design a lawn care plan for them and instructs readers about fertilization, seeding, watering and proper mowing techniques. In part three, McClennan outlines how over a one-year period, readers can go from a chemically treated yard, to a natural organic lawn. Lastly, section four in the book describes organic alternatives to a traditional lawn including the 'retro' clover yard, the 'low-mow' lawn, the Freedom lawn and how to put it all together.
